Przeanalizuj dane w tabeli i zdefiniuj funkcję szyfruj_znak(char znak, int klucz), której parametrami są odpowiednio dowolna mała litera alfabetu łacińskiego oraz liczba całkowita nieujemna mniejsza od 1000, a wynikiem jest zaszyfrowana danym kluczem litera.​

Przeanalizuj Dane W Tabeli I Zdefiniuj Funkcję Szyfrujznakchar Znak Int Klucz Której Parametrami Są Odpowiednio Dowolna Mała Litera Alfabetu Łacińskiego Oraz Li class=

Odpowiedź :

Odpowiedź:

char szyfruj_znak(char znak,int klucz)

{

   string alfabet="abcdefghijklmnoprstuvwxyz";

   int pos;

   for(int i=0;i<alfabet.size();++i)

   {

       if(znak==alfabet[i])

       {

           pos=i;

           break;

       }

   }

   return alfabet[(pos+klucz)%alfabet.size()];

}

Wyjaśnienie:

Go Studying: Inne Pytanie